Certainly, I can help you with your exercise on countable and uncountable nouns, as well as the use of "some" and "any." Here are the correct sentences:
- She hasn't got any bread.
- I haven't got a pencil.
- Pasta is Italian.
- I've got some music on my computer.
- They've got a cat.
- We've got some books.
- Tom has got some milk.
- Have you got any bread?
In these sentences:
- "Some" is used with both countable and uncountable nouns when the exact quantity is not specified but is more common with uncountable nouns.
- "Any" is used in negative sentences and questions with both countable and uncountable nouns when the exact quantity is not specified.
Remember, "some" and "any" are used for both countable and uncountable nouns. The choice between them depends on the context of the sentence.
